Hi alaa945,

I wouldn't worry about the quality of the CISS system you bought. Most of these work just fine as long as a good ink is used. Of course I have found that some systems work better than others and I have my personal preferences which are offered for sale on my own website. However, those differences are very small and should not cause you any grief.

As long as the ink is properly formulated for EPSON printers you will be fine. The proper surface tension and viscosity are required for your system to work correctly. If you find that you have to do too many head cleanings to keep your system working, chances are that the ink is not flowing properly. Otherwise it's just fine.

Color Saturation, good color match and UV resistance is another story. Even if the ink works well, you may not be getting the best colors and UV resistance. If you are just printing business reports, homework or other non-critical printing, then you're ok. On the other hand, if you are printing photographs, you may wish to consider getting high quality ink that is made in the USA, Canada or Europe. This is what I recommend to all my customers.
